Weekly Spending Report
Give your Dom an honest summary of the spending categories and purchases covered by your agreement.
What it is
At the end of each agreed week, the sub reports the purchases and totals covered by the dynamic. The report may use category totals, an itemized list, selected receipts, or a comparison with a spending rule. Its scope is decided beforehand, and unrelated account numbers, addresses, employer information, and purchases involving other people are removed. The task requires accurate disclosure, not a banking password or unrestricted access to every financial record.
Why it is submissive
Reporting removes the sub’s ability to keep covered choices private or present only the flattering parts. The Dom receives a truthful view of what happened and may praise, question, or correct the choices according to the agreement. Admitting a mistake carries more submission than quietly changing the numbers to avoid judgment.
Why people may like it
Ordinary receipts and totals can feel unexpectedly intimate when another person is entitled to inspect them. The report may create accountability, nervousness before review, or satisfaction from demonstrating that the rule was followed. A recurring ledger also gives the dynamic a practical ritual and makes patterns visible over time. Doms may enjoy combining factual oversight with praise, questions, or a deliberate response to exceptions.
Ways to run it
- Totals Only
- Report the total spent in each agreed category without listing individual purchases.
- Itemized Ledger
- List every covered purchase with its date, amount, and short description.
- Receipt Packet
- Provide selected redacted receipts or screenshots alongside the weekly summary.
- Budget Comparison
- Show the planned amount, actual amount, and difference for each covered category.
- Confession Review
- Identify one regretted or unauthorized purchase and discuss it openly during review.
